Transaction 4d689669f18a675009eeb6cc0619623720221e00b25afc309649e016e2736e1e
1 Input
1 Output
-
4d689669f18a675009eeb6cc0619623720221e00b25afc309649e016e2736e1e:0
- value
- 36965440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4786d8c46a928bfef93537a333bb98c4ca87ba3 OP_EQUAL
- address
- 3M4TSh15GHi8aJQ2BXBLVVdf766xwrxceW